Sweet Baby Ray’s Crockpot Chicken

Sweet Baby Ray’s Crockpot Chicken for Ultimate Flavor Fun

This Sweet Baby Ray’s Crockpot Chicken recipe delivers a rich BBQ flavor, perfect for weeknights or cozy weekends.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 6 hours
Total Time 6 hours 10 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: American
Calories: 300

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ken
  • 2 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ts
For the Sauce
  • 1 cup Sweet Baby Ray's BBQ sauce
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ar adjust based on preference
  • 1/4 cup apple cider vinegar or white v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il or vegetable o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der or fresh minced garlic
  • to taste salt
  • to taste pepper

Equipment

  • slow cooker

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Season the boneless, skinless chicken breasts with gar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  2. In a medium bowl, combine the Sweet Baby Ray's BBQ sauce, brown sugar, apple cider vinegar, and olive oil. Whisk together until well blended.
  3. Place the seasoned chicken breasts in the slow cooker and pour the BBQ sauce mixture over them.
  4. Set the crockpot to low heat and cover. Cook for 4 to 6 hours or on high for 2 to 3 hours until tender.
  5. Shred the chicken in the crockpot using two forks and mix thoroughly with the sauce.
  6. Serve hot over rice, in a sandwich bun, or with roasted vegetables.
